How Does Fast Turn Flex PCB Improve Product Design Flexibility?

Posted on January 17, 2025

Fast Turn Flex PCB Improve Product Design Flexibility

Rigid-flex PCBs are ubiquitous in modern electronics. They drive innovation in everything from consumer gadgets to critical aerospace systems. The speed and reliability of rigid-flex circuits are crucial to their success. In order to deliver new products faster, design teams need to minimize turnaround times and risk. How does fast turn flex pcb improve product design flexibility?

Getting functioning prototypes in hand is a critical first step that speeds up the overall product development cycle. It allows for multiple design iterations to be incorporated without long waits for manufacturing, which helps companies meet launch deadlines and outpace their competition. Additionally, quick-turn flex PCBs enable engineers to evaluate manufacturing quality and acceptable yields. This minimizes program risks and allows engineering teams to address issues that could emerge in higher volume production.

The design process for a flex or rigid-flex PCB is similar to that of a standard rigid board. However, it is important to understand that there are some additional rules that need to be followed in order to get the best possible results. For example, it is important to consider the mechanical bend requirements of the flex or rigid-flex section. Failure to account for these requirements may result in solder joint breaks or board mechanical failure.

To avoid these problems, engineers need to carefully plan the layout of the flex or rigid-flex sections. This includes placing components, planning and routing paths for traces, and cleaning up the layout to prepare it for manufacturing. To ensure that the flex or rigid-flex section is able to withstand the required bends, it is important to include stiffeners where necessary. Engineers also need to make sure that the flex or rigid-flex section has sufficient thickness. Too thin a flex or rigid-flex section is likely to tear at the corners when it is bent.

Other important considerations when designing a flex or rigid-flex PCB include selecting the proper plating method for the flex or rigid-flex section. For example, pad-only plating (button plating) allows manufacturers to deposit copper in a much smaller pattern than is possible with panel plating. This can improve etch yields and control impedance in the flex or rigid-flex area.

When choosing a manufacturer to produce your rapid-turn flex or rigid-flex PCB, it is important to select one that produces flex or rigid-flex boards on a regular basis and has experience working with your specific product type. Evaluate the manufacturer’s technological prowess and ask about their processes for laminating flex and rigid materials, drilling, plating, and etching.

A good PCB shop will offer a variety of manufacturing options for rapid-turn flex and rigid-flex PCBs, including bareboards and surface mount assembly. They should also be able to provide high-quality prototypes that can be used for testing purposes before proceeding with larger production runs. For best results, choose a manufacturer that offers expedited processing for fast-turn PCBs so that your design can be tested and validated as quickly as possible. This way, you can be confident that your flex or rigid-flex PCB will be ready to go into production in 3 to 5 days.
